A 6.1-magnitude earthquake struck eastern Afghanistan, about 450 kilometers northeast of Kabul, the United States Geological Survey (USGS) said.
According to USGS data, the epicenter was recorded at a depth of more than 208 kilometers.

The earthquake was felt in the provinces of Khost and Nangarhar, while the tremors also reached Islamabad, the capital of Pakistan.
So far, there have been no official reports of casualties or material damage.
